Why the foundation comes first
Your AI inherits whatever data you give it.
When data is trapped and contradictory across ERPs, SaaS tools and warehouses, decisions slow down, reports disagree, and any agent built on top of it inherits the mess — that is the data-and-governance gap most enterprise AI fails on. We approach it as engineers: map the model, profile quality, fix the things in the way, and harmonize to AI-ready profiles. The foundation is the work; the AI is the payoff.
Map & model
We map the data model across your estate and the relationships that matter, so an agent reasons over an accurate picture of your business — not a fragment.
Profile quality
We profile completeness, duplicates and conformance, then report a data-quality baseline you keep — the starting line for every agent go/no-go.
Govern the boundary
We establish the permission, sharing and audit boundary before anything ships, so the AI built on this foundation is governed from day one.

How we choose the tool
Tool-agnostic by design.
As engineers, we let the evidence pick the tool — the recommendation follows your problem, not a vendor agenda. We choose the lighter path when it fits and the deeper one when it's warranted, and when off-the-shelf doesn't fit we build the integration in code. One constant: however we connect your systems, the AI built on top reasons inside Salesforce's governed boundary.
| Data 360 | MuleSoft | Synatic |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Best for | Querying the warehouse in place and harmonizing to AI-ready profiles | Reusable, API-led connectivity at enterprise scale | Hybrid integration and ETL that get you to value faster |
| Data movement | Zero-copy — queried where it lives, not duplicated | Governed, audited connectors with real-time sync and CDC | Consolidated through pre-defined connectors and automation |
| When we pick it | Data should stay in Snowflake, Databricks or your warehouse | Connectivity needs to compound across many projects | ERP and SaaS data needs unifying with lighter overhead |

Integration in the agentic era
APIs are the connective tissue of the agentic enterprise.
An agent is only as capable as the data foundation beneath it and the systems it can safely reach. We use MuleSoft's Topic Center to turn your existing APIs into governed Agentforce actions — defined as Topics in the API spec — so agents act through the same connectivity, security and policies your applications already trust, always with a human in the loop on consequential steps. Nothing is bolted on; the API is the agent's permission to act.
- Topic Center. Expose APIs to Agentforce as governed Topics, scoped and policy-controlled — not raw, ungoverned access.
- API Catalog. Surface your live connections inside Agentforce Builder, so agents are wired to real systems, not stubs.
- Governed by default. Agents inherit the same auth, rate limits and lineage as the rest of the estate — auditable end to end, under your permissions.
Document → data → action
Intelligent document processing, wired to agents.
Invoices, onboarding forms, claims and contracts arrive as unstructured files. With intelligent document processing we extract them into structured, validated data on the same governed foundation — ready for an agent to pick up the next step.
- 1Capture — Ingest the document — PDF, scan or upload — through the integration layer.
- 2Extract & validate — Turn it into structured fields, with human review where it matters.
- 3Act — Hand the validated data to an Agentforce action: route, update or trigger the workflow.
We match the tool to the document: MuleSoft for Flow IDP and Salesforce's native Document AI for standard forms; custom extraction where the documents don't fit a template.
